Male students scored 999.2 on average in Paw Paw Public School District in the 2017-2018 academic year on the SAT exam, a worse result than the overall average for all students in the district, according to the Michigan Department of Education‘s 2018 Michigan Merit Examination (MME) reports.

Statewide, male students scored 999.4 on average in the 2017-2018 academic year.

MME’s primary purpose is to provide a snapshot of end-of-year student learning across the state.
